Why Did Roblox Remove Bacon?

Roblox is a popular online multiplayer game platform where users can create and customize their avatars. The platform offers a wide range of hairstyles and accessories to personalize players’ characters. However, Roblox once had a distinctive hairstyle known as Bacon Hair, also referred to as Pal Hair, which was included in the game’s default setting. This hairstyle looked like strips of bacon, giving the name to its name. Despite its widespread use, Bacon Hair was eventually removed from the platform, leaving players wondering, "Why did Roblox remove Bacon Hair?"

Background on Bacon Hair
In Roblox, players are provided with default avatars when they join the game for the first time. Initially, all new users receive Pal Hair or Bacon Hair as their default hairstyle. Pal Hair, with its resemblance to crispy strips of bacon, gained massive popularity, and for a while, it seemed to be a staple for Roblox characters. Fans affectionately called it "Bacon Hair", Pal Hair, Hair 0, or Strips Hair**".
